diff options
| author | Eugene Sandulenko | 2016-04-28 12:37:03 +0200 | 
|---|---|---|
| committer | Eugene Sandulenko | 2016-04-28 12:37:03 +0200 | 
| commit | 5fbac749e2951577dbe822aa789ad30005a2bf21 (patch) | |
| tree | fc1e180414df4207734f555834d911f94ea9b4c4 /engines/wage/entities.cpp | |
| parent | b5335ed9d46185cbd21c5a9840b1e28ad2cc79ac (diff) | |
| download | scummvm-rg350-5fbac749e2951577dbe822aa789ad30005a2bf21.tar.gz scummvm-rg350-5fbac749e2951577dbe822aa789ad30005a2bf21.tar.bz2 scummvm-rg350-5fbac749e2951577dbe822aa789ad30005a2bf21.zip  | |
WAGE: Moved patterns to WindowManager
Diffstat (limited to 'engines/wage/entities.cpp')
| -rw-r--r-- | engines/wage/entities.cpp | 7 | 
1 files changed, 4 insertions, 3 deletions
diff --git a/engines/wage/entities.cpp b/engines/wage/entities.cpp index d0a838f1e7..43ac6c8cc7 100644 --- a/engines/wage/entities.cpp +++ b/engines/wage/entities.cpp @@ -52,6 +52,7 @@  #include "wage/world.h"  #include "common/memstream.h" +#include "graphics/managed_surface.h"  namespace Wage { @@ -138,16 +139,16 @@ void Scene::paint(Graphics::ManagedSurface *surface, int x, int y) {  	Common::Rect r(x + 5, y + 5, _design->getBounds()->width() + x - 10, _design->getBounds()->height() + y - 10);  	surface->fillRect(r, kColorWhite); -	_design->paint(surface, ((WageEngine *)g_engine)->_world->_patterns, x, y); +	_design->paint(surface, *((WageEngine *)g_engine)->_world->_patterns, x, y);  	for (ObjList::const_iterator it = _objs.begin(); it != _objs.end(); ++it) {  		debug(2, "paining Obj: %s, index: %d, type: %d", (*it)->_name.c_str(), (*it)->_index, (*it)->_type); -		(*it)->_design->paint(surface, ((WageEngine *)g_engine)->_world->_patterns, x, y); +		(*it)->_design->paint(surface, *((WageEngine *)g_engine)->_world->_patterns, x, y);  	}  	for (ChrList::const_iterator it = _chrs.begin(); it != _chrs.end(); ++it) {  		debug(2, "paining Chr: %s", (*it)->_name.c_str()); -		(*it)->_design->paint(surface, ((WageEngine *)g_engine)->_world->_patterns, x, y); +		(*it)->_design->paint(surface, *((WageEngine *)g_engine)->_world->_patterns, x, y);  	}  }  | 
